Hi, I’m Mehedi H Masum, a certified Web Analyst and Web Designer with expertise in GA4, GTM, and Server-Side Tracking. I help businesses optimize their analytics and create impactful designs. Let’s work together to elevate your digital presence!
This project involved implementing Facebook Pixel and Conversion API (CAPI) for an e-commerce website to ensure accurate tracking and improve data consistency across marketing campaigns. Using Stape Server, the setup included server-side tracking to enhance data reliability and overcome the limitations of client-side tracking, such as ad blockers and browser restrictions.
Objectives:
Set up Facebook Pixel to track essential user interactions on the e-commerce website.
Configure Facebook Conversion API (CAPI) using a Stape server for improved event tracking and data reliability.
Align client-side and server-side event tracking to minimize data discrepancies.
Ensure compliance with privacy regulations like GDPR and CCPA through secure data processing.
Key Deliverables:
Pixel and Conversion API Integration:
Installed and configured Facebook Pixel to track events such as Page View, View Content, Add to Cart, Initiate Checkout, and Purchase.
Implemented Facebook Conversion API using Stape Server for server-side event tracking.
Stape Server Configuration:
Set up a Stape server with a custom domain for first-party data tracking.
Configured the server to forward event data from the e-commerce site to Facebook Ads Manager seamlessly.
Event Deduplication:
Ensured accurate event deduplication between browser (client-side) and server-side events to avoid duplication errors in reporting.
Enhanced Tracking Accuracy:
Reduced data loss caused by browser limitations, ad blockers, and Intelligent Tracking Prevention (ITP).
Improved attribution accuracy, especially for purchase conversions.
Testing and Debugging:
Validated event triggering using Facebook Pixel Helper and Event Testing tools.
Debugged and resolved any inconsistencies between server-side and client-side event data.
Technologies and Tools Used:
Facebook Pixel and Conversion API
Stape Server
Shopify (or relevant CMS)
Google Tag Manager (GTM)
Facebook Event Manager
Outcome:
This implementation significantly improved the reliability of event tracking for the e-commerce website, ensuring consistent data flow to Facebook Ads Manager. By combining Facebook Pixel with Conversion API, the business achieved better campaign optimization and enhanced ROAS (Return on Ad Spend) through precise targeting and conversion tracking.
GA4 Google Tag Configuration with Tagging server url for Meta Conversion API Events
GA4 Server Side View Item Event Configuration
GA4 Server Side Add to cart Event Configuration
GA4 Server Side Begin Checkout Event Configuration
GA4 Server Side Purchase Event Configuration
Facebook Pixel Base Tag Configuration
Facebook Pixel View Content Event Configuration
Facebook Pixel Add to Cart Event Configuration
Facebook Pixel Begin Checkout Event Configuration
Facebook Pixel Purchase Event Configuration
Gooogle Analytics 4 Server Side Tracking setup in GTM Server Container
Lookup Table setup for Facebook Pixel Events only
Facebook Conversion API setup in Tag Manager Server Container
Facebook Pixel and Conversion API Events Overview in Meta Event Manager
Browser and Server Side Events debug in Meta Event Manager
Browser and Server Side Events debug in Meta Event Manager
Purchase Event Realtime debug in Meta Event Manager
This project involved setting up advanced server-side tracking for a Shopify eCommerce website to enhance data accuracy and ensure first-party data compliance. The primary goal was to implement Google Analytics 4 (GA4) server-side tracking using Stape server, enabling precise measurement of user interactions, events, and conversions across the customer journey.
Objectives:
Implement GA4 server-side tracking for a Shopify store using a Stape server.
Configure a custom domain for the Stape server to leverage first-party cookies and improve data accuracy.
Track essential eCommerce events, such as View Content, Add to Cart, Begin Checkout, and Purchase, ensuring compliance with GA4’s Enhanced Ecommerce framework.
Maintain robust data security and privacy while adhering to GDPR and other regulatory guidelines.
Key Deliverables:
Stape Server Setup:
Configured Stape server with a custom domain to ensure seamless server-side data processing.
Google Tag Manager (GTM) Server-Side Container:
Created and deployed server-side tags in GTM to process and forward event data to GA4.
Enhanced Ecommerce Tracking:
Implemented and tested GA4’s recommended eCommerce events to track user behavior across the Shopify store.
Debugging and Testing:
Conducted thorough testing using GA4 DebugView and GTM preview mode to validate event tracking.
Improved Data Accuracy:
Reduced data loss due to ad blockers and ITP (Intelligent Tracking Prevention) by leveraging server-side tracking.
Technologies and Tools Used:
GA4 (Google Analytics 4)
GTM (Google Tag Manager)
Stape Server
Shopify API
Outcome:
This setup empowered the Shopify store to achieve enhanced data accuracy and maintain robust user privacy. The server-side tracking implementation allowed the business to optimize its marketing campaigns and make data-driven decisions with confidence.
Google Analytics 4 Tags Setup in Tag Manager
GA4 Base Tag Configuration with Server Side Tagging url
Google Analytics 4 purchase events parameters
Triggers in Google Tag Manager
Variables for GA4 ecommerce tracking in Tag Manager
Google Analytics 4 Configuration in Tag Manager Server Side Container
Tag Manager and DataLayer setup in Shopify using Checkout Extensliblity(Customer Events)
Cloud Server Configuration with Stape Server
Custom Tagging Server URLs Configuration
Custom Tagging Server URLs DNS record configuration
GTM Server Container debug mode for Realtime data check